Not really much of a cost difference. Tropical may be slightly more expensive simply because many of the fish are much smaller and you can house more generally. Both require basically the same level of maintenance, a properly cycled tank, and the like.

How would I clean tho or would it just dissapear with use?

I would clean that with white vinegar. Bleach solution (10:1) works as well. With either, rinse well.
